云服务器是一种虚拟化的服务器资源,它通过互联网提供计算、存储和网络服务。与传统的物理服务器相比,云服务器具有灵活性高、成本低、扩展性强等优点。
为什么要使用云服务器?
云服务器可以让你快速、便捷地搭建和管理你的网络世界,无论是个人博客、企业官网,还是复杂的应用程序,云服务器都能满足你的需求。Hostease 云服务器在这方面提供了可靠且高性能的解决方案,是许多用户的首选。
如何选择适合自己的提供商
选择云服务提供商时,需要考虑以下几点:
服务的稳定性和可靠性
价格和成本
客户支持和服务
具体需求(如特定的软件或硬件要求)
Hostease 在这些方面表现出色,尤其在客户支持和性价比方面。
创建账户并登录
注册账户
首先,你需要在所选的云服务提供商官网上注册一个账户。填写基本信息,完成邮箱验证后即可注册成功。
登录管理控制台
注册完成后,使用你的账户信息登录到云服务提供商的管理控制台。这里是你管理云服务器的主要界面。Hostease 的控制台设计简洁,易于操作,新手也能快速上手。
配置云服务器
选择服务器实例
在管理控制台中,选择“创建实例”或类似的选项。你需要根据需求选择适合的服务器实例类型。
选择操作系统
根据你的需求选择合适的操作系统,如Linux(常见有Ubuntu、CentOS等)或Windows Server。Hostease 提供多种操作系统选择,灵活满足不同用户需求。
配置服务器规格
选择服务器的CPU、内存、存储等配置。初学者可以选择基础配置,后续根据需要进行扩展。
安全设置
设置防火墙
在服务器启动前,务必设置防火墙规则,确保只有必要的端口开放,以防止未经授权的访问。
配置安全组
安全组是一种虚拟防火墙,用于控制云服务器的入站和出站流量。设置好安全组规则可以有效保护服务器安全。
配置SSH密钥
通过配置SSH密钥,可以提高服务器的安全性。生成一对公钥和私钥,将公钥上传到服务器,使用私钥进行连接。
服务器启动与连接
启动服务器
配置完成后,启动服务器实例。等待几分钟,服务器即可启动完成。
通过SSH连接服务器
使用SSH客户端(如Putty或终端)连接到服务器。输入服务器的IP地址和端口号,然后通过SSH密钥或密码登录。
安装所需软件
更新系统软件
登录服务器后,首先要更新系统软件包,确保系统处于最新状态。apt upgrade -y
安装Web服务器
根据需求安装Web服务器,如Apache或Nginx。
安装数据库
如果需要数据库,可以安装MySQL或其他数据库管理系统。er
部署网站或应用
上传网站文件
通过FTP工具或直接使用SSH将网站文件上传到服务器。
配置域名解析
在域名注册商处将域名解析到云服务器的IP地址。
配置SSL证书
为了安全起见,可以为网站配置SSL证书,确保数据传输加密。
备份与恢复
设置自动备份
许多云服务提供商提供自动备份功能,确保数据安全。
手动备份
定期手动备份重要数据,防止数据丢失。
恢复数据
在需要时,可以通过备份文件恢复数据。
监控与维护
设置监控工具
使用云服务提供商提供的监控工具,实时监控服务器的运行状态。
资源使用监控
定期检查CPU、内存、存储等资源的使用情况,确保服务器正常运行。
性能优化
根据监控结果进行性能优化,如调整服务器配置、优化应用程序等。
扩展与缩放
添加更多服务器实例
根据业务需求,随时添加更多的服务器实例,提升服务能力。
配置负载均衡
通过配置负载均衡,将流量分配到多个服务器实例,确保服务的高可用性。
自动扩展
使用自动扩展功能,根据流量自动调整服务器实例数量,保证服务的灵活性。
常见问题解决
服务器无法连接
检查网络配置、防火墙设置和安全组规则,确保服务器可以正常连接。
网站加载慢
优化网站代码,使用CDN加速内容分发,提升网站加载速度。
数据库连接错误
检查数据库配置文件,确保数据库服务正常运行,账号密码正确。
成本管理
优化资源使用
根据实际需求调整服务器配置,避免资源浪费。
预测成本
使用成本计算工具,预测未来的使用成本,合理控制预算。
使用优惠和折扣
关注云服务提供商的优惠活动,合理利用折扣,降低成本。
未来发展与趋势
云计算的未来趋势
云计算技术不断发展,新技术不断涌现,如容器化、无服务器计算等。
新技术的应用
不断学习新技术,应用到实际业务中,提升服务能力和竞争力。
结论
云服务器的使用不仅可以提升业务效率,还可以降低成本,增强系统的灵活性和扩展性。通过以上步骤,你可以轻松搭建和管理自己的云服务器,构建属于自己的网络世界。Hostease 云服务器为用户提供了可靠的选择,帮助你轻松实现这些目标。